S-Log gamma for professional workflows

S-Log2 and S-Log3 gamma controls are available for camera matching and flexibility in colour grading, along with a range of picture profile settings to create your perfect aesthetic.

Built-in ND filter

A Neutral Density (ND) filter opens creative possibilities via video exposure control, enhancing depth-of-field and enabling magical slow-shutter portrayal of water, light and motion.

Designed for even better audio

You can capture clear vocals even when shooting in a crowd. The camera’s unique directional 3-capsule mic gathers clear sound from in front of the camera, ideal for movie shooting. 

Wind screen for outdoor shooting

The supplied wind screen reduces wind noise for worry-free outdoor shooting. As well as achieving premium sound quality, that also means you’ll spend less time re-shooting and editing footage affected by wind noise.

Use your favourite mic for the sound you want

With a microphone jack and MI shoe, you can pick from your choice of mics, to get exactly the sound you want.
